精通Javascript系列之Javascript基础篇


Posted in Javascript onJune 07, 2011

javascrpit的基本概念:
1)区分大小写 与JAVA一样,JS中的变量,函数,运算符以及其他的一切东西都是区分大小写的,例如:变量MyTag与MYTAG是两个不同的变量。
2)弱类型变更。所以谓弱类型变量指的是JS中变量无特定类型,不像C那样。定义变量只用“var",并可以将其初始化为任意的值,这样就可以随便的改变变量所存储数据的类型,不般不推荐;
例:var age=25;
var myName="zhangsan";

3) 每行结尾的分号可有可无;
例:
var a=2
var b=3;
注:如果没有分号,JS就默认把这行代码的结尾看做该语句的结尾;
4)括号用于代码块,代码块表示一系列按顺序执行的代码。都被封闭在JS的花括号内”{}“
例:
if(myName=="aa")
{
var age=67;
alert(age);
}
5)注释的方式与C,C#,JAVA一样
//单行注释
/*
多行注释
*/
对于HTML页面来说,JS代码都包含在<SCRIPT>与</SCRIPT>标记中间,也可以通过<SCRIPT>中的SRC属性来调用外部JS文档;
例 完整的HTML页面包含JS文档结构

<html> 
<head> 
<title>完整的HTML页面包含JS文档结构</title> 
<script language="javascript"> 
var myName="zhangsan"; 
document.write(myName); 
</script> 
</head> 
<body> 
正文<br> 
</body> 
</html>
Javascript 相关文章推荐
JavaScript高级程序设计 阅读笔记(十八) js跨平台的事件
Aug 14 Javascript
原生js和jquery中有关透明度设置的相关问题
Jan 08 Javascript
jQuery实现tab标签自动切换的方法
Feb 28 Javascript
javascript 应用小技巧方法汇总
Jul 05 Javascript
javascript实现类似于新浪微博搜索框弹出效果的方法
Jul 27 Javascript
jQuery事件处理的特征(事件命名机制)
Aug 23 Javascript
Javascript实现代码折叠功能
Aug 25 Javascript
Angular 2父子组件数据传递之@Input和@Output详解(下)
Jul 05 Javascript
Vue 页面切换效果之 BubbleTransition(推荐)
Apr 08 Javascript
在 Angular-cli 中使用 simple-mock 实现前端开发 API Mock 接口数据模拟功能的方法
Nov 28 Javascript
详解微信图片防盗链“此图片来自微信公众平台 未经允许不得引用”的解决方案
Apr 04 Javascript
node.js使用mongoose操作数据库实现购物车的增、删、改、查功能示例
Dec 23 Javascript
精通Javascript系列之数值计算
Jun 07 #Javascript
jQuery 源码分析笔记(4) Ready函数
Jun 02 #Javascript
在IE 浏览器中使用 jquery的fadeIn() 效果 英文字符字体加粗
Jun 02 #Javascript
JqGrid web打印实现代码
May 31 #Javascript
16个最流行的JavaScript框架[推荐]
May 29 #Javascript
js 静态动态成员 and 信息的封装和隐藏
May 29 #Javascript
在JavaScript中监听IME键盘输入事件
May 29 #Javascript
You might like
php实现四舍五入的方法小结
2015/03/03 PHP
PHP连接MSSQL方法汇总
2016/02/05 PHP
laravel 实现设置时区的简单方法
2019/10/10 PHP
PHP哈希表实现算法原理解析
2020/12/11 PHP
js小技巧--自动隐藏红叉叉
2007/08/13 Javascript
JQuery 表单中textarea字数限制实现代码
2009/12/07 Javascript
围观tangram js库
2010/12/28 Javascript
NodeJS Express框架中处理404页面一个方式
2014/05/28 NodeJs
深入分析jquery解析json数据
2014/12/09 Javascript
JS+CSS实现的经典tab选项卡效果代码
2015/09/16 Javascript
Angularjs 实现分页功能及示例代码
2016/09/14 Javascript
js实现HashTable(哈希表)的实例分析
2016/11/21 Javascript
nodejs中向HTTP响应传送进程的输出
2017/03/19 NodeJs
JS实现中英文混合文字溢出友好截取功能
2018/08/06 Javascript
详解html-webpack-plugin插件(用法总结)
2018/09/12 Javascript
VueX模块的具体使用(小白教程)
2020/06/05 Javascript
详解如何使用React Hooks请求数据并渲染
2020/10/18 Javascript
Python3使用requests包抓取并保存网页源码的方法
2016/03/15 Python
Python实现字符串与数组相互转换功能示例
2017/09/22 Python
Python网络编程之TCP与UDP协议套接字用法示例
2018/02/02 Python
Sanic框架配置操作分析
2018/07/17 Python
python 类的继承 实例方法.静态方法.类方法的代码解析
2019/08/23 Python
美国嘻哈首饰购物网站:Hip Hop Bling
2016/12/30 全球购物
广州一家公司的.NET面试题
2016/06/11 面试题
Linux内核产生并发的原因
2016/11/08 面试题
运动会通讯稿200字
2014/02/16 职场文书
法律进机关实施方案
2014/03/12 职场文书
安全技术说明书
2014/05/09 职场文书
资助贫困学生倡议书
2014/05/16 职场文书
工作总结与自我评价
2014/09/18 职场文书
教师“一帮一”结对子活动总结
2015/05/07 职场文书
投诉书格式范本
2015/07/02 职场文书
2019个人年度目标制定攻略!
2019/07/12 职场文书
拒绝盗图!教你怎么用python给图片加水印
2021/06/04 Python
DBCA命令行搭建Oracle ADG的流程
2021/06/11 Oracle
动画电影《龙珠超 超级英雄》延期上映
2022/03/20 日漫